The global Bio-Polylactic Acid (PLA) Films Market is set for remarkable growth, projected to rise from USD 1.2 billion in 2026 to USD 4.9 billion by 2033, at a CAGR of 22.1%. This surge is fueled by growing environmental concerns, rising consumer preference for sustainable packaging, and increasing adoption of bio-based plastics across diverse industries.

Market Overview

PLA films, derived from renewable resources such as corn starch, sugarcane, and cassava, offer a biodegradable, compostable alternative to conventional plastics. Known for their transparency, strength, and versatile barrier properties, PLA films are highly suitable for applications in food packaging, agriculture, healthcare, and disposable products.

The increasing global focus on reducing plastic pollution, combined with government initiatives and corporate sustainability goals, is driving the adoption of PLA films. Furthermore, technological advancements in film processing-such as thermoforming, biaxial orientation, and blown film extrusion-are enhancing performance and broadening applications, making these films an attractive alternative to petroleum-based plastics.

Key Market Drivers

  • 1. Regulatory Support and Sustainability Initiatives: Governments worldwide are enforcing bans on single-use plastics and incentivizing biodegradable alternatives. PLA films align seamlessly with these policies, encouraging their widespread adoption.
  • 2. Rising Consumer Awareness: Eco-conscious consumers are increasingly demanding sustainable packaging, prompting brands to integrate PLA films to maintain market relevance and reduce environmental impact.
  • 3. Technological Innovation: Advances in PLA film processing, such as BOPLA and cast film techniques, improve clarity, strength, and barrier properties, expanding the scope for high-value applications in food packaging and healthcare.
  • 4. Growth in Packaging and Healthcare Industries: The food, beverage, and healthcare sectors are prioritizing hygiene, transparency, and sustainability, leading to higher PLA film usage.
  • 5. Global Shift to Bioplastics: The emphasis on renewable, bio-based materials as part of the circular economy is driving strong demand for PLA films, particularly in regions transitioning from fossil fuel-based plastics.

Regional Outlook

  • North America: Growth is driven by government incentives for sustainable packaging and increasing consumer demand for compostable alternatives.
  • Europe: Leading the global market, Europe benefits from strict environmental regulations, single-use plastic bans, and strong adoption of biodegradable packaging.
  • Asia Pacific: The fastest-growing market due to rapid urbanization, rising food packaging demand, and increased environmental awareness in countries such as China, India, and Japan.
  • Latin America: Growth is gradual but promising, with opportunities in agriculture and food packaging driven by sustainability trends.
  • Middle East & Africa: Adoption is moderate but increasing, supported by rising environmental awareness and initiatives promoting bio-based materials.
